Blockchain infrastructure
Techniques for enabling dynamic load shedding on overloaded nodes while preserving essential peer connectivity.
Dynamic load shedding strategies balance throughput and resilience by prioritizing essential peers, gracefully reducing noncritical tasks, and maintaining core network connectivity through adaptive, policy-driven mechanisms.
X Linkedin Facebook Reddit Email Bluesky
Published by Samuel Stewart
July 30, 2025 - 3 min Read
As distributed networks grow, nodes occasionally face spikes that threaten stability and performance. Dynamic load shedding becomes essential to prevent cascading failures, especially in environments where bandwidth, processing, and storage are shared resources. The core idea is to identify when resources are stretched and to enact controlled, reversible reductions in nonessential work. This approach minimizes the risk of congestion, packet loss, and latency spikes that can ripple through the system. Effective load shedding relies on accurate measurement, responsive policies, and a clear understanding of which tasks are mission-critical versus discretionary. The result is a more robust platform capable of sustaining service levels during stress periods.
Key to successful load shedding is a well-defined set of criteria that triggers adaptive responses. Systems should monitor indicators such as queue depths, processing latencies, error rates, and peer availability. When thresholds are breached, the node prioritizes critical operations—like maintaining heartbeat messages, consensus participation, and essential data replication—while temporarily deferring background tasks. This prioritization must be configurable to reflect different network roles and political constraints in a peer-to-peer setting. By designing explicit fate rules and rollback paths, administrators can minimize collateral damage and ensure that recovery from shedding is rapid once resources normalize.
Balance fairness with safety by adjusting priorities under stress.
In practice, dynamic load shedding often employs tiered task classification. Critical tiers keep the node connected to the wider network, ensuring message propagation, monitoring, and fault detection continue without interruption. Mid-tier activities may include routine maintenance or less time-sensitive computations, while low-tier tasks are postponed until capacity returns. Implementations should leverage lightweight signaling to peers, indicating temporary capacity constraints and preferred communication patterns. This approach reduces head-of-line blocking and helps prevent a single overloaded node from becoming a bottleneck. A well-calibrated scheme preserves essential connectivity while enabling graceful degradation of noncritical workloads.
ADVERTISEMENT
ADVERTISEMENT
Beyond classification, adaptive throttling mechanisms are vital. Rate-limiting, prioritization queues, and work-stealing strategies can realign resource usage without harming core functions. For example, message handling can be split into priority channels, where critical updates are processed immediately and noncritical logs are batched. Work-stealing permits underutilized peers to assist overloaded neighbors, balancing load across the network. It’s crucial to maintain fairness and avoid starving any participant. Periodic reevaluation of priorities ensures the system adapts to changing conditions, with policies that reflect evolving trust, reputational signals, and the dynamic topology of the network.
Use protocol-level governance to align responses across peers.
A cornerstone of resilient shedding is explicit policy governance. Policies should define what constitutes “essential” versus “discretionary” tasks, and who may alter thresholds during incidents. Access controls and audit trails help prevent policy drift and ensure accountability. In addition, recovery plans must specify how and when to reverse shedding as demand declines. Transparent governance reduces the likelihood of inadvertent isolation of peers and maintains a cooperative environment across the network. When policy changes are needed, a staged rollout with monitoring and rollback options minimizes disruption and builds confidence among operators and users.
ADVERTISEMENT
ADVERTISEMENT
Embedding policy governance within the protocol itself yields faster response times. Nodes can embed policy modules that autonomously interpret local conditions and coordinate with neighbors to align decisions. Such modules can deploy compact alerts, negotiate shared limits, and harmonize cutbacks to avoid conflicting actions. The outcome is a more harmonious ecosystem where shedding decisions are not isolated to a single node but emerge as a consensus-driven pattern. This design reduces the potential for divergent behavior and improves predictability during critical events, strengthening overall network resilience.
Design guards to shield core functions during stress events.
Connectivity preservation hinges on maintaining essential channels even when shedding occurs. Proactive keep-alive messages, route validation, and redundancy checks must remain uninterrupted to prevent partitioning. In practice, this means ensuring that critical gossip, consensus, and liveness signals inherit guaranteed bandwidth or priority. Nonvital communications can be compressed, batched, or deferred, but never indefinitely dropped. The architectural goal is to sustain a minimal but reliable fabric that allows nodes to recover quickly once conditions improve. By focusing on fundamental connectivity, networks avoid a fracture scenario where overloaded segments lose mutual visibility.
Operationalize this by implementing soft guards and hard guards. Soft guards apply to predictable, routine tasks that can tolerate delays; hard guards protect core safety and coordination functions. Soft guards might delay nonessential analytics, archival processes, or verbose logging, while hard guards keep block propagation, consensus rounds, and membership checks running at full speed. Together, guards create a safety margin that preserves progress in critical functions. When resources rebound, soft tasks resume with little or no user impact, and the network regains full throughput efficiently.
ADVERTISEMENT
ADVERTISEMENT
Validate resilience through testing, monitoring, and gradual rollout.
In deployment, telemetry becomes a vital ally. Comprehensive metrics on latency, queue depth, throughput, and peer responsiveness enable precise, data-driven decisions. Observability should cover both local node health and network-wide dynamics. Dashboards that visualize trends help operators recognize when shedding actions are warranted and when to retract them. Automated alarms can trigger safe-mode behavior, while simulation tools allow teams to test policies under synthetic load. The goal is to shorten the window between detection and action, reducing the probability of cascading congestion and maintaining user trust during high-demand periods.
Testing and validation are equally important. Simulated fault injections, staged outages, and controlled degradations reveal how policies behave under pressure and where unintended interactions occur. It’s essential to verify that essential connectivity remains intact across varied topologies and load scenarios. Incremental rollouts paired with rollback mechanisms minimize risk of catastrophic outcomes. By validating both stability and recoverability, teams build confidence that dynamic shedding delivers resilience without sacrificing network cohesion or user experience.
The social dimension of load shedding should not be underestimated. Clear communication with peers about capacity limits, expected behavior, and recovery timelines promotes cooperation. Transparent incident reports help participants understand how decisions were made and what improvements are planned. Building a culture of mutual aid—where peers assist each other during surges—strengthens trust and interoperability. In decentralized networks, alignment often hinges on shared values, documented practices, and a commitment to sustaining the common good. Strong social contracts complement technical safeguards, ensuring that shedding remains a cooperative, predictable process.
Looking ahead, the equilibrium between efficiency and resilience will continue to evolve. Emerging techniques like machine-assisted policy tuning, cross-layer optimization, and collaborative resource trading could further refine dynamic load shedding. As networks scale, the emphasis should shift toward proactive, anticipatory controls that reduce the need for abrupt cuts. The most durable systems will combine rigorous governance with flexible, context-aware responses that shield essential connectivity while allowing noncritical work to gracefully fade away when pressure mounts. In doing so, they sustain performance, reliability, and trust in an increasingly connected digital landscape.
Related Articles
Blockchain infrastructure
A practical guide to secure migration planning, phased rollouts, and robust rollback mechanisms that protect users, preserve data integrity, and reduce asset exposure during blockchain upgrades and infrastructure migrations.
August 07, 2025
Blockchain infrastructure
A practical examination of secure, scalable multi-version deployment strategies that gracefully support operators transitioning between client releases while preserving integrity, compatibility, and ongoing service continuity across distributed systems and evolving infrastructure components.
August 11, 2025
Blockchain infrastructure
This evergreen guide outlines proven coordination strategies among competing and allied projects, emphasizing timely disclosures, unified vulnerability handling, transparent timelines, and synchronized patch deployments to shrink exploitation windows and strengthen systemic resilience.
July 24, 2025
Blockchain infrastructure
A comprehensive exploration of decentralized, transparent methods for shaping validator reputations that empower delegators, reduce information asymmetry, and minimize reliance on any single authority or gatekeeper in blockchain networks.
July 19, 2025
Blockchain infrastructure
In dynamic cross-chain environments, robust strategies are required to preserve past receipts and proofs, enabling reliable verification later, even amid network churn, forks, or reorganizations across ecosystems.
July 19, 2025
Blockchain infrastructure
A practical guide to constructing resilient blockchain observability platforms that combine real-time alerting, comprehensive dashboards, and scalable data pipelines to ensure transparency, performance, and security across distributed networks.
August 08, 2025
Blockchain infrastructure
This evergreen exploration surveys robust modeling approaches to quantify how validator churn shapes finality times, liveness, and throughput, blending stochastic processes with empirical data, simulation, and sensitivity analysis to guide resilient design choices for blockchain networks.
July 29, 2025
Blockchain infrastructure
This evergreen exploration delves into practical methods for producing verifiable randomness from distributed validator groups, ensuring unbiased sampling, auditable outcomes, and robust security properties across decentralized networks.
July 18, 2025
Blockchain infrastructure
In fast probabilistic consensus, practical modeling of economic finality requires clear trade-offs between liveness and safety, incentivizing honest participation while designing slashing rules that deter misbehavior without stalling progression.
July 19, 2025
Blockchain infrastructure
This evergreen examination surveys formal methods for specifying and verifying consensus protocols and the state transitions they govern, highlighting models, tooling, and rigorous techniques that strengthen reliability, safety, and interoperability.
July 31, 2025
Blockchain infrastructure
Effective separation of economic and protocol decisions reduces governance risk by clarifying incentives, improving resilience, and enabling modular upgrades that preserve core system safety and long-term stability.
August 04, 2025
Blockchain infrastructure
This evergreen exploration outlines practical strategies to achieve deterministic upgrade ordering for smart contracts in decentralized networks with validator nodes spread across continents, focusing on consensus, timing, governance, and fault tolerance.
August 09, 2025